A mutual bank that has obtained approval from the commissioner to complete the reorganization shall give its depositors written notice of the reorganization at least 30 days prior to the effective date of the reorganization. The notice shall include a brief description of the plan of reorganization. Any depositor of the mutual bank who fails to withdraw the amount deposited to his or her credit at the bank prior to the effective date of the reorganization shall be deemed to have assented to the reorganization.
